Badger Infrastructure Solutions (BDGI) Q2 2024 earnings summary

8 Jul, 2026Executive summary
Achieved Q2 2024 revenue of $186.8M, up 9% year-over-year, driven by strong U.S. market performance and offset by Canadian softness.
Adjusted EBITDA rose 14% to $44.6M, with margin improving to 23.9% from 22.8%.
U.S. revenue grew 14% to $165.6M, while Canadian revenue declined 19% to $21.2M due to delayed project starts and lower market activity.
Continued execution of commercial strategy, winning projects in data centers, microchip plants, energy, and infrastructure sectors.
Board approved a quarterly dividend of CAD $0.18 per share for Q3 2024.
Financial highlights
Total Q2 revenue: $186.8M (Q2 2023: $171.9M), driven by U.S. growth.
Adjusted EBITDA margin improved to 23.9% from 22.8% year-over-year.
Adjusted earnings per share rose 18% to $0.45; net earnings for Q2: $11.9M.
Gross profit margin was stable at 29.2% compared to 29.1% last year.
Revenue per truck per month (RPT) was $43,161, down from $44,502 in Q2 2023.
Outlook and guidance
Canadian revenues expected to remain soft until delayed projects commence later in 2024 or early 2025.
Fleet count growth now expected at the lower end of the 7%-10% range due to lower utilization, mainly in Canada.
Anticipates an active emergency response season but does not forecast non-recurring disaster work into guidance.
Confident in achieving 12%-14% revenue growth in 2025 through improved utilization and pricing.
2024 capital spend forecast: $90M-$130M for new builds, refurbishments, and ancillary equipment.
